JSP exception对象使用示例
JSP 页面的异常,还是得靠exception
对象。它能帮你快速拿到错误信息,比如异常的类型、消息,还有堆栈。写错误页面的时候,直接用exception.getMessage()
就能把具体报错打出来,调试也方便不少。这个示例讲得比较清楚,代码也不啰嗦,适合刚上手的朋友看看。
error page的写法也挺关键的,页面头部加上isErrorPage="true"
,再配合errorPage
属性,就能做到全局错误跳转。举个例子,login.jsp
报错后自动跳到error.jsp
,还能带上异常信息。
如果你正在用JSP + Servlet + Bean
写项目,比如像这个在线书店的例子,就能派上用场。项目一多,逻辑一复杂,出点错正常,有这个机制兜底,心里也踏实。
额外推荐几个资料,像Java Bean 文件读写、宠物医院管理系统这种,也都挺适合参考的。页面跳转、错误捕捉、数据,全流程都能照着学。
提醒一句,别忘了在web.xml
里也配置好error-page
,统一管理更清晰。如果你在做中后台系统,这招香。
3.1MB
文件大小:
评论区